Designed by Swen Swanson. Power is a Warner Scarab engine. Design evolved into the Swanson-Fahlin SF-1 of 1934. Not clear how many W-15s were built but there was a c/n 1 (NC10546) and this aircraft, c/n 3. NC751Y's registration cancelled in 1946.
